HotSchedules Hosting Customer Reference Forum Webinar Featuring Newk’s

Please join us for our first customer reference forum on Thursday, March 31st from 10:00-11:00 am central.  If you’re not sure what a customer reference forum is, you aren’t alone, but I’ll help you out.  Basically, our great customer, Newk’s, will be participating in a live call with a 3rd party moderator.  The moderator will ask them some questions about their experience choosing and using the HotSchedules online scheduling and labor management solution.  After that, you can ask questions and get direct answers from the Newk’s team, Stephen J Hinkis, Vice President of Franchise Operations and Adam Karveller, IT Director.

Newk’s has been a HotSchedules customer for approximately 18 months and is looking forward to sharing their HotSchedules experience with others.   So don’t wait!  Register for the reference forum today, share this link and join us live on the 31st!

Hot n' Healthy!

On Tuesday, I was lucky enough to be able to attend an award ceremony where HotSchedules was honored as one of Central Texas’ Healthiest Employers by Seton and the Austin Business Journal.  The event and luncheon were hosted by Austin Mayor Lee Leffingwell, and the award was presented by Paul Carrozza, CEO/Owner of RunTex and Chair of the Mayor’s Fitness Council

The Healthiest Employer awards program recognizes organizations that are committed to creating a healthy workplace – and HotSchedules definitely qualifies.  For starters, there’s our annual HotFit Challenge – an employee competition that consists of cardiovascular, strength-building and weight loss contests.   Not only do winners receive great prizes, but also the longer term boost to confidence and overall fitness.

HotSchedules bowls in prom attire for kids, community

If it seems like HotSchedules has a great corporate culture, that’s only because it does.  As evidence of that, last Friday evening, most of our executive staff and several managers attended the Trudy’s Bowl for Kids, benefiting Big Brothers and Big Sisters of Central Texas (BBBS).  And we did it in really bad 80s-ish prom attire (which looks great with bowling shoes, by the way).  

Trudy’s is the signature sponsor of the event, and is also a HotSchedules customer.  The fundraiser makes it possible for BBBS to create and nurture life-changing relationships between the children they serve and caring adult mentors.
